Technical field
The present invention relates to fastener tool apparatus field, specially a kind of equipment that can be screwed into screw sideways.
Background technology
The operation instrument of the fasteners such as screw to the axial positive direction of screw often from just operating.This is at some In the case of be easily restricted.For example, screw is located at lateral and operating space is limited can be only in what positive direction was operated Situation.Moreover, lateral screw stress in operation and be screwed into the factors such as speed and be also difficult to control to, therefore to operator Operating difficulties is brought to reduce operating efficiency.And it is difficult to ensure that the installation quality of fastener.

In the device of the present invention, because the part engaged with operation instrument is still towards positive direction, therefore it can avoid Limited space that operator brings by map function orientation and the difficulty for being difficult to operation.And with the drive link of screw engagement Lateral is axially located, therefore, it is possible to ensure that the lateral rotation of screw is screwed into., can be by screw by resilient retention features While being held in place before being screwed into, allow the gradually reach of screw by deformation during being screwed into.This reach Driving force on the one hand come from the screw thread of screw and screw screw thread coordinates is screwed into power, the on the one hand elasticity from extension spring Power.Whole device can be operated easily and efficiently, solve the problems of the prior art.
